Early Life
Born to a Sephardic Jewish family from Morocco and Minorca, he trained as a lawyer at Middle Temple and was called to the Bar of England and Wales in 1939. When World War II broke out, he volunteered as a gunner in the Gibraltar Defence Force and remained in the then colony when most of Gibraltar's civilian population had been evacuated and only a small number of Gibraltarians remained on The Rock.
